The Rise of Mobile Gaming and its Impact

The proliferation of smartphones and tablets has fundamentally altered the way people access entertainment, and casino gaming is no exception. Mobile gaming platforms have democratized access to casino-style games, making them available to a much wider audience than ever before. Players now have the ability to enjoy their favorite games anytime, anywhere, provided they have an internet connection. This convenience is a major driver of the ongoing growth within the industry. The development of dedicated mobile apps, optimized for various operating systems, has further enhanced the user experience, offering seamless gameplay, secure transactions, and personalized features. It's no longer necessary to visit a brick-and-mortar casino to experience the thrill of gambling; it’s available in the palm of your hand.

The Role of App Stores and User Acquisition

App stores, such as the Apple App Store and Google Play Store, have become vital channels for casino operators to reach new players. However, navigating the app store ecosystem can be challenging, as competition is fierce and regulations surrounding gambling apps are often strict. Effective user acquisition strategies, including app store optimization (ASO), targeted advertising, and social media marketing, are essential for success. Operators must also comply with app store guidelines, which frequently prohibit or restrict the promotion of real-money gambling apps. Creative marketing approaches, focused on building brand awareness and player loyalty, are becoming increasingly important to overcome these challenges and stand out from the crowd.

The Evolution of Online Casino Games

The portfolio of online casino games has expanded dramatically in recent years, moving far beyond traditional offerings like slots and table games. The introduction of live dealer games, which stream real-time gameplay from professional studios, has brought a new level of realism and social interaction to the online casino experience. These games typically feature live dealers, and allow players to chat with each other, recreating the atmosphere of a physical casino. Furthermore, the rise of vir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) technologies promises to revolutionize online gaming, offering immersive and interactive experiences that blur the lines between the physical and digital worlds. The trend towards gamification, incorporating elements of game design into casino games, is also gaining traction, appealing to a younger and more tech-savvy audience.

The Popularity of Slots and Progressive Jackpots

Despite the emergence of new game formats, slots remain the most popular type of online casino game. Their simplicity, accessibility, and potential for large payouts continue to attract a vast player base. Progressive jackpot slots, in particular, are highly sought after, offering the chance to win life-changing sums of money. These jackpots grow incrementally with each wager placed on the game, often reaching millions of dollars. The appeal of progressive jackpots is compounded by the element of chance and the excitement of potentially hitting a massive win. Regularly updated themes, innovative bonus features, and high-quality graphics also contribute to the enduring popularity of slot games.

The Impact of Regulation and Licensing

The legal and regulatory landscape surrounding online casinos is complex and varies significantly from jurisdiction to jurisdiction. Many countries have implemented strict licensing requirements for online casino operators, aimed at protecting players, preventing money laundering, and generating tax revenue. Obtaining a license from a reputable regulatory authority is crucial for establishing credibility and building trust with players. However, the lack of harmonization across different jurisdictions creates challenges for operators seeking to expand into new markets. Compliance with local laws and regulations can be costly and time-consuming. The ongoing debate over online gambling regulation continues, with some jurisdictions adopting a more permissive approach while others maintain a restrictive stance.

The Role of Responsible Gambling Initiatives

As the online casino industry continues to grow, responsible gambling initiatives are becoming increasingly important. Operators have a responsibility to protect vulnerable players and prevent problem gambling. This includes implementing features such as self-exclusion programs, deposit limits, and reality checks. These tools allow players to control their spending and gaming habits. Regulatory bodies are also playing a role in promoting responsible gambling, requiring operators to adhere to specific standards and guidelines. Collaboration between operators, regulators, and responsible gambling organizations is essential for creating a safe and sustainable online gambling environment.

  1. Implement Self-Exclusion Programs: Allow players to voluntarily ban themselves from gambling.
  2. Set Deposit Limits: Enable players to restrict the amount of money they can deposit.
  3. Provide Reality Checks: Remind players how long they've been playing and how much they've spent.
  4. Offer Access to Support Resources: Provide links to organizations that offer help for problem gambling.

These measures will help to foster a safer and more responsible gaming environment. The increasing awareness of problem gambling and the availability of support resources are positive developments that demonstrate a commitment to player welfare.

Technological Advancements Shaping the Future

Beyond mobile gaming and VR/AR, several other technological advancements are poised to reshape the future of online casinos. Artificial intelligence (AI) is being used to personalize the player experience, optimize marketing campaigns, and detect fraudulent activity. Machine learning algorithms can analyze player data to identify patterns and predict behavior. This allows operators to tailor offers, recommend games, and provide targeted support. Blockchain technology is also gaining traction, offering the potential for greater transparency, security, and efficiency in online gambling transactions. The use of c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in, is becoming more prevalent, providing players with an alternative payment method that offers anonymity and faster processing times.

The Global Expansion and Regional Trends

The casino surge isn’t uniform across the globe. While established markets like Europe and North America continue to drive significant revenue, emerging markets in Asia and Latin America are experiencing rapid growth. The Asia-Pacific region, in particular, is becoming a major hub for online gambling, fueled by a large and increasingly affluent population. Different regions exhibit unique preferences in terms of game types, payment methods, and regulatory frameworks. Understanding these regional nuances is crucial for operators seeking to expand their global reach. The localization of content, including language translation and culturally relevant game themes, is essential for attracting players in new markets. The growth of esports and the integration of esports betting into online casino platforms are also significant trends to watch.
